Minister Fath: KSReliefprovides projects to all provinces
[13/02/2018 06:12]

ADEN-SABA
Minister of Local Administration and the Head of the Supreme Relief Authority AbdulraqeebFath has praised efforts of King Salman Center for Relief and Humanitarian Activities (KSRelief) for providing relief and humanitarian aid for different Yemeni categories.

He confirmed that the projects of the center have been implemented in all Yemeni provinces.

The center has signed today Tuesday three agreements with the World Health Organization for implementing projects valued at USD 10,9 million for combating cholera in Yemen, said Fath.

"A relief convoy composed of 46 trucks relief and shelter targetinga number of provinces will be launched," he said, thanking the center and its director Abdullah al-Rabi'a and staff working in these efforts for their continuous efforts in implementing relief projects.

He pointed out that KSRelief's projects in Yemen have reached more than 193 projects in sectors of food security, health, shelter, education, water, environmental hygiene and others.
